The role of FEDICT
FEDICT, a ‘horizontal’ Federal Public Service
Computerization
of Belgian State
– Develop & Implement e-gov strategy
– Support Federal Public Services in their implementation
– Develop & Implement Standards - Guidelines
– Create and operate a common infrastructure
– Manage the Inter-Gov Relationships
– Help to develop customer-centric services that last

Purpose of the eID project
Prove your identity
 Provide
an electronic identity card to the
Belgian citizen that will allow them to
authenticate themselves towards
different applications and to place a
digital signature

What can we do with the eID today?
Federal e-gov applications:

 Social
Security: declaring employees status
 Mobility: requesting car license plates
 Online consultation of your National Register file
(https://mijndossier.rrn.fgov.be)
 VPN (teleworking)
 Online tax declaration
 e-notary: signing and deposit of purchase acts
 e-procurement
 e-invoicing for public sector
 etc.

MODULES

FAS:
 Federal Authentication Service via eID

e-LOKET:
 Tool to allow municipalities to offer electronic services to its citizen in a secure way

e-DEPOT:
 Service to allow notaries to faster register acts

PersonService:
 Webservice to allow fast query about physical persons in the public registers

DIGIFLOW:
 User interface the Public Sector uses to get access to the UMA (Universal Messaging
Engine)

TELEMARC:
 Tool to allow public authorities to check if tendering companies dispose of all the neccessary
attestations and documents that are needed for a particular tender.

IAM:
 Identity and Access Management

MAGMA:
 Delegation of powers for electronic declarations

e-PAYMENT:
 Service package to allow public authorities to introduce electronic transactions
